Rumored Buzz on pet shop dubai
Clients can take a look at their large choice of products both equally in-store and online. Their online System includes a easy delivery and installation company, with identical-working day delivery available in Dubai. It is possible to avail of free delivery if your order reaches previously mentioned AED eighty.To be a hub for top-close veterinary